Program Will Compare Arbitration, Mediation

The MidAmerica Chapter of the Association of Corporate Counsel America has rescheduled a CLE seminar titled Arbitration and Mediation from January to Wednesday, March 9.

The program will compare and contrast arbitration and mediation, present a panel of corporate counsel to discuss their views and experience, and analyze what works and what doesn't when drafting arbitration and mediation provisions in contracts.

Gene Balloun, Shook, Hardy & Bacon L.L.P., will serve as program moderator. Panelists will include other Shook Hardy attorneys to be announced and corporate counsel speakers including Mark Baldwin, Data Systems; Barry Katz, Hallmark, and Marc Elkins, Cerner.

The program will take place from 11:30 a.m. to 1 p.m. at the Shook Hardy offices, 2555 Grand Boulevard, 25th Floor, Kansas City, MO. There is no registration fee for the program.
